The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Thomas Carrod, born in 1815 in Ashford, Middlesex, consisted of 6 members. Thomas was the head of the household, married to Sarah I Carrod, born in 1827 in Egham, Surrey, England. They had 1 child; Sarah, born 1866 in Chertsey, Surrey, England. They had 2 grandchildren; George (born 1875 in Shepperton, Middlesex, England) and Edward J (born 1880 in Islington, Middlesex, England).
During the period, also present in the household was Thomas's Boarder, William Daines, born in 1855 in Tunbridge Wells, Kent, England.
